Output b31654432e94da21d3bcb3ef9c14a85eb1fd91c7906a61334d0f633f63934fd9:1

value
75689360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05142424cb36c13e8ca0c5091830b23a95fc38f1 OP_EQUALVERIFY OP_CHECKSIG
address
1TrWPp8EqZvmE6GRMAgcg57xhgHn8PQ8L
transaction
b31654432e94da21d3bcb3ef9c14a85eb1fd91c7906a61334d0f633f63934fd9
confirmations
411614
spent
true